ВодопадомГригорий Лепс

Григорий Лепс Водопадом (official video)
ВодопадомГригорий Лепс

Grigory Leps is an artist from Russia.

While he’s not very well-known in Japan, he enjoys great popularity not only in Russia but also across Europe, especially in the Nordic countries.

His appeal, above all, lies in his “cool, rugged musical style,” don’t you think? He’s just incredibly rugged.

It’s so rugged you might think he’s stepped right out of The Godfather (lol).

His song “Водопадом” is a rock number that really highlights that rugged coolness.

Iron ManBlack Sabbath

Black Sabbath – Iron Man (1970)
Iron ManBlack Sabbath

This is a song by Black Sabbath, a band you could say laid the groundwork for 70s hard rock and heavy metal.

From the ominous intro, the heavy guitar riffs kick in, and the sound has a powerful low-end that’s really cool.

And the charismatic Ozzy Osbourne’s distinctive vocals are another big part of the appeal.

UnderdogAlicia Keys

Alicia Keys – Underdog (Official Video)
UnderdogAlicia Keys

Alicia Keys is an American singer-songwriter known for her husky voice.

While she initially released works rooted mainly in R&B and soul, she later shifted toward dance music and has now settled into heartfelt pop with strong messaging.

Her song “Underdog” exemplifies this message-driven approach, featuring powerful, encouraging lyrics aimed at low-income listeners.

The melody is incredibly cool, and the track is crafted with a serious acoustic sound.
